Clear Conscience Counseling, LLC is Hiring an Administrative Assistant Intensive In-Community Services Near South Plainfield, NJ

Clear Conscience Counseling is a dynamic organization dedicated to providing high-quality Intensive In-Community (IIC) services. We are proud to be contracted with Perform Care, a leading behavioral health managed care organization. Our team is committed to making a positive impact on individuals and families in need, promoting mental health and well-being.

Position Overview: We are se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ented Administrative Assistant to join our team. The ideal candidate will play a crucial role in supporting the efficient operation of our Intensive In-Community services by liaising with case managers, handling referrals, and ensuring smooth staffing processes.

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Communication with Case Managers:

  • Maintain regular and effective communication with case managers to understand client needs and address any administrative concerns.
  • Provide timely responses to inquiries, coordinate information, and facilitate collaboration between case managers and our team.
  1. Referral Management:

  • Process and manage the referral intake system, ensuring accurate and complete information is obtained.
  • Coordinate with internal teams to schedule and assign appropriate staff for assessments and service delivery.
  1. Staffing Support:

  • Assist in the coordination of staffing schedules, ensuring proper coverage for Intensive In-Community services.
  • Communicate with field staff to address scheduling conflicts, changes, and updates promptly.
  1. Documentation and Record Keeping:

  • Maintain accurate and organized records of all communication, referrals, and staffing schedules.
  • Ensure compliance with Perform Care and agency documentation standards.
  1. Meeting Coordination:

  • Schedule and organize meetings between therapists and clients 
  • Prepare meeting agendas, take minutes, and distribute relevant information as needed.
  1. Administrative Support:

  • Provide general administrative support to the Intensive In-Community services team, including data entry, filing, and other office tasks.
  • Collaborate with other administrative staff to streamline processes and improve overall efficiency.

Qualifications:

  • Strong organizational and multitasking skills with attention to detail.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ite and other relevant software.
  • Familiarity with Perform Care procedures and documentation standards is a plus.
  • Bilingual- English & Spanish a Plus
  • Evening hours until 7pm required.

Education:

  • High school diploma required; associate's or bachelor's degree in a related field preferred.
